Overview

Diiodohydroxyquinoline is a quinoline derivative antiprotozoal agent primarily used as a luminal amebicide for the treatment of intestinal amoebiasis. It is poorly absorbed from the gastrointestinal tract and acts locally in the intestinal lumen. Its mechanism of action is not fully understood but may involve chelation of ferrous ions essential for protozoal metabolism. It is active against both cyst and trophozoite forms of *Entamoeba histolytica* localized in the intestine and has also been used to enhance zinc absorption in acrodermatitis enteropathica due to its function as a zinc ionophore[1][2][4]. The drug was originally discovered by Adco Co.[4].
